The Humanities Council traveling exhibit, The Hatfields & McCoys: American Blood Feud, will be at the Heritage Farm Museum and Village in Huntington July 29-August 19. Developed by the West Virginia Humanities Council and illustrated by West Virginia University graphic design students, this traveling exhibit relates the history of the events that have become synonymous with the word feud.
